Finding Free Legal Advice: Your Right to Representation

Navigating the legal system can be daunting, especially when facing unfamiliar situations. Fortunately, many jurisdictions provide access to free legal advice and representation for individuals whom meet certain requirements. Understanding your rights in this regard is crucial.

  • Consult legal aid organizations or pro bono programs in your area. These institutions often offer guidance on a wide range of legal matters.
  • Be aware that free legal advice is typically confined to specific issues. For more involved cases, you may require additional advocacy.
  • Record all relevant information pertaining to your dispute. This can help legal professionals analyze your position more effectively.
